by tomleachroofing | Jun 25, 2015 | Portland Roofers, Portland Roofing
It is extremely important to get a contract before any type of construction begins on your home. This allows you and the company you have hired to get and stay on the same page. So, here are five parts of a contract that should be there before you sign off on a...